  1. Inside Job è un film del 2010 prodotto, scritto e diretto da Charles Ferguson, che indaga le cause della grande recessione, vincitore dell'Oscar al miglior documentario nel 2011. L'autore ha spiegato che il film mette a nudo «la corruzione sistemica negli Stati Uniti attuata dall'industria dei servizi finanziari e le conseguenze di questa corruzione sistemica».
